Are PCSK9 Inhibitors the New Cholesterol "Miracle" Drugs?
A new class of anti-cholesterol drugs is creating a lot of buzz within the cardiology community, potentially representing a major breakthrough in cholesterol-lowering. But do we know its long-term safety and effectiveness?
